Product Properties
Polyvinyl alcohol (PVA) is a non-polluting water-soluble polymer, usually white or slight yellow floccule, flake, granular or powder solid. Its performance is between plastic and rubber. It has good adhesion, film-forming ability, insulation, oil resistance, abrasion resistance and gas barrier property, etc.

3),The physical and chemical properties
The physical property
A,Solubility:
The Polyvinyl alcohol powder can be dissolved in water. PVA with Less than 95% alcoholysis degree can be dissolved in water at room temperature and PVA with more than 99.5% alcoholysis degree can only be dissolved in hot water above 95c.
B,Thermal Stability:
The heat can make PVA soften and there is no significant change below 40c but 160c or more, for a long time heated ,it will gradually be colored .when 220c above it is decomposed to produce water, acetic acid, a c etaldehyde and pr o pylene aldehyde.
C,Chemical Resistance:
PVA is almost free from weak acid, weak base, or the impact of organic solvents, oil is very high.
D,Storage Stability:
PVA is a low viscosity of the polymer, the solution is stable at room temperature. Aqueous solution in the storage process is not degenerate.
E,Film:
As the high adhesion between PVA molecular, PVA is easy to form a colorless, transparent film with good mechanical strength, smooth surface without tacky, and good solvent resistance. Monolayer has excellent light-admitting quality , high permeability rate, no charged, no absorption and good printing character .
The Chemical Property
PVA can be seen as a linear polymer with a hydroxyl polymer. Hydroxyl of molecules which has high activity can be a typical chemical reaction of low-alcohol, such as esterification, etherification, ac e tal, etc and can also react with a number of inorganic compounds or organic compounds.
